Stocks: Friday February 27th

Report by                         Matthew
Best Catch                         17 fish for John Forster
Best Bag Weighed in      5 fish for 21lb Dave O’Gradey
Best Rainbow                   12lb 4oz Dave O’Gradey
Bank Average                  2.78
Boat Rod Average         10.40
Sport: It doesn’t get much better than this! I have had 4 boats come in with 20 plus fish!! I can keep the tactics short and sweet, Black and Green is doing all the work be it Fritz patterns or even boobies. Lines to be on are Di 3’s and Intermediates. The areas to be are still the northern shallows, be it Phil’s flats or around Willow. I did notice that a lot of fish have come from the bottom of Gull Island and that Ben Baylis and Adam Larbalester were picking up fish over deeper waters about 50 yards out from Willow Island.
John Forster takes the top rod honours today with a staggering 17 fish, using the exact tactics as above. Not far behind was Dave O’Gradey with 15 fish including a lovely rainbow of 12lb 4oz.
On the bank thing have been a little quieter although Steve Cowperthwaite had 12 trout from Newclose on his own tied green buzzer, Steve’s buzzer has a short green marabou tail, although it sounds odd he swears by it and consistently does well with it to boot!

Very tight lines Matt.
